Y Chromosome
A sex chromosome typically associated with male characteristics and present in males of species with XY sex-determination systems.
Huntington's Disease
A hereditary neurodegenerative disorder characterized by motor control problems, cognitive decline, and psychiatric issues due to the progressive breakdown of nerve cells in the brain.
Pedigree Chart
A diagram that depicts the biological relationships between an individual and their ancestors, often used to track the inheritance of genetic traits.
